Compensation: This is an unpaid internship. The Technical Support Intern will work onsite between 20-25 hours per week Monday to Friday in our Flushing, Queens office. Lunch and transportation allowance are provided.
Role Summary: The Technical Support Intern provides strong backup to the deployment team, to ensure smooth daily operations and enhance customer satisfaction. 
Responsibilities:

  • Understand the basic characteristics of various credit card processing devices to help maintain and improve inventory management 
  • Become familiar with various device-related CRM systems and handle some simple device deployment requests
  • Learn the basic functions and operations of credit card processing devices to help complete some of the troubleshooting
  • Process client applications for different credit card processing services, and input client information by using the company client management system (CRM)
  • Provide technical assistance and support for incoming queries and issues related to terminal hardware. 

Qualifications:

  • Must be authorized to work in the US at the time of hire. We are an E-Verify employer!
  • Analytical mindset and comfort working with complex systems 
  • Ability to work in fast-paced technical environments
  • Currently in, or recently graduated from, a Bachelor’s or Master’s program for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
  • Interest in troubleshooting and problem solving; prior experience with solving technical inquiries is a plus

About uP:
Since 2003, Universal Processing has dedicated itself to growing the unique needs of small and medium-sized businesses by putting people before profits. Differentiated from the major credit card processing providers, UP’s consultants and support team speak the languages its clients speak, and the business focuses on ingenious customer service, care, support, and reasonable pricing. Today, the Company successfully serves 22,000 clients across the nation. Within 10 years of business, the Company emerged as one of the fastest-growing payments processing companies in the U.S. Nominated as the best ISO of 2024 by ETA and awarded as a Growth Accelerator in CO-100, the Company is soon to become the second AAPI owned payment processor company in US history. In February 2024, Universal Processing changed its branding to Let’s Go uP, to commemorate its legacy and evolution.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
